Review on ๐Ÿพ SmartDoor Wall Entry Kit by PetSafe by Rosalee Rivera

Revainrating 1 out of 5

Really great idea - very poorly implemented.

I don't even know where to start. The collar is too heavy. It's ok for my big dog, but there's no way my Jack Russell mix will be able to wear it. The back of the label fell off, had to be sealed with tape. The battery that came with the tag died, making programming a real headache until I figured out the problem. You also have to buy a new backplate and battery from the company every time, this is not a battery you can get in a store. The door itself is very noisy. If you have a dog that goes in, out, and back in, he'll be buzzing all night. I couldn't get the sensitivity right - it either opened every time the dog approached, or the dog stood by the door waiting for it to open. If you have a dog trying to fly over it, it will likely become quite dangerous for him. The door panel itself is very hard plastic and every time the dog goes through it swings back and forth violently, probably at least 8 times, which is very noisy and scary for a little one. I bought a door to keep the cat in and the dog out but there is a 10 second delay before the door closes, the kitten has enough time to escape and it doesn't actually close until the dog is gone , so my dog goes outside, stands on the deck for 5 minutes and is open minded the whole time. It's such a great idea, but so poorly done. I wish I could get it back, but since I drilled a big hole in the wall to install it, I'd have to hire someone to pull it out and patch it up, so I guess I'm stuck with it for life. The only good thing about this product is that because it's made of hard plastic and has a decent seal, it keeps cold air in much better than my last dog door, and because it's so difficult to open and the swing door is pretty scary to my cat it tried it.
